Man Sentenced to Death for Child’s Rape, Murder
From Times Staff and Wire Reports
A former Chula Vista bus driver was sentenced to death Wednesday for the 1991 kidnapping, rape and murder of a 9-year-old girl.
Superior Court Judge John Thompson sentenced Manuel Bracamontes, 42, to die for killing Laura Arroyo. He was linked to the murder in 1993 through a DNA test.
“It has been 14 years of wait and anguish,” the girl’s mother said after Thompson’s decision. Laura Arroyo was strangled and struck with an ax after being kidnapped from her home.
